We constructed a competing endogenous RNA (ceRNA) network of ESCC based on the bovementioned pathways. Our findings provide important insight into the role of lncRNAs and circRNAs in ESCC; the differentially expressed lncRNAs and circRNAs may represent potential targets for ESCC diagnosis and therapy. Overall design: We performed a comprehensive analysis of the expression of RNAs, lncRNAs, and circRNAs by RNA-seq in esophageal squamous cell carcinoma
